| Aspect | Day Shift Concourse Concessions | Food Service Worker |
|---|
| Credentials | High school diploma or equivalent, food handling permits | High school diploma or equivalent, food safety certification |
| Work Environment | Airports, stadiums, large venues | Restaurants, cafeterias, catering services |
| Employer & Industry | Concession stands at airports or stadiums | Food service establishments in various settings |
| Job Duties | Serving food, handling transactions, maintaining cleanliness | Preparing and serving food, customer service, cleaning |
Both roles involve food handling and customer service, but Day Shift Concourse Concessions typically operate in airports or stadiums with a focus on concessions, while Food Service Workers work in restaurants or cafeterias. The credentials and duties are similar, but the work environment and employer type differ.
